EDITORS COMMENTS
This print captures a pivotal moment in history when King Henry of Navarre, later known as Henry IV, made a daring escape from the court of France in 1576. Held hostage due to his Protestant beliefs, Henry fled with the poet Theodore Agrippa d'Aubigne to revive Protestantism at the castle of Nerac. The engraving from "History-Populaire-de-France" by Lahure, dated 1866, brings this dramatic event to life with intricate detail and historical accuracy. The image depicts King Henry III of Navarre and Theodore Agrippa d'Aubigne on their journey towards freedom and religious revival.
